In the frantic morning hustle, it’s easy to see why so many parents opt for dressing their kids, just to get on with the day. But self-dressing is more than a simple task of adding/removing clothes. There are emotional benefits attached to finding the time and patience when kids dress themselves.

Psychologists & parenting experts agree that self-dressing is a big milestone.

Kids learn motivation and independence, including: fine motor skills (via buttons/zips/buckles), gross motor skills (balancing and coordinating arms and legs) cognitive skills (the sequence that clothes go on), linguistics (learning different types of clothes, colors and sizes) and time perception (coordinating right pieces for varying weather conditions).
